Mr. Brendan McDonagh:

PIMCO had a look at the top 55 assets in the preliminary data room, to which it had access for the purposes of proof of concept. We thought they were worth approximately £900 but PIMCO came back with an indicative value of some £950 million. That is like a person saying they will buy a car from someone at €5,000 but not committing to do so. Once they get an NCT or a check-up from a mechanic, they might offer €4,500. The first offer is an indicative offer and it is only once a person makes a binding bid, as Cerberus did in April 2014, that one gets a commitment that they will pay what one wants for a portfolio.
